NBC Olympic Pulse is my newest online obsession.
Designed by the smart folks at Stamen Design, Olympics Pulse takes the best of twitter, tumblr, and the real time web, mashes it and serves it up right in front of your eyes. Talk about live online, this is where it’s going.
Real time tracking is certainly not new technology, Google began real time trend watching in their search at the end of 2009.
I’ve known about Twitterfall long before that. Twitterfall is a great way to track live social media conversations in real time.
But I’m mostly interested in what happens as this technology goes more mainstream and customizable by the everyday user. For example, I started playing around a simple twitter tracker from wiffiti that shows real time results for what’s being said about any 5 topics you’re interested in. Build your own at Wiffiti.com, it takes about 2 minutes. The one below tracks what people are saying about Marketing, Advertising, PR, Branding and Social Media. It also shows photos from Fickr tagged with those keywords.
So far Stamen Designs’ projects, have everyone beat, in my opinion but the real time internet is just going to get better and better.
